How much do temporary parts pro j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 23, 2026, the average hourly pay for temporary parts pro in the United States is $17.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.87 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Build reliability. Learn from a pro. Grow your career.

We’re hiring an Electro‑Mechanical Equipment Technician for a direct‑hire role with an employee‑owned, ISO 9001:2015 certified plastics manufacturer in the Minneapolis area. Since the 1950s, this tight‑knit team has delivered precision plastic and flexible‑material parts for OEMs in powersports, marine, agriculture, heavy truck, medical, and industrial markets.

Why you’ll like it here
  • Mentorship on day one: partner with a veteran maintenance lead who will teach you the equipment inside and out.
  • Stability with upside: established, growing, and investing in people and machines.
  • Direct hire, no probationary temp track.
  • Compensation around $35/hour DOE.
  • Small, friendly crew that takes pride in the work.
Is this you?
  • Hands‑on problem solver who enjoys keeping lines running?
  • Comfortable across m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and pneumatic systems?
  • Can read blueprints and wiring schematics without breaking a sweat?
  • Skilled with welding, hand tools, and bench tools?
  • Earned a HS diploma (or equivalent) and added post‑high school mechanic training or equivalent experience?
  • Motivated to keep learning and taking on more?
What you’ll do
  • Troubleshoot and repair hydraulic, pneumatic, mechanical, and electrical machinery supporting thermoforming, die cutting, CNC routing, and plastic fabrication.
  • Carry out preventive maintenance on a defined schedule to maximize uptime.
  • Fabricate and modify parts to solve repeat issues and enhance equipment performance.
  • Use technical drawings and schematics to identify faults and implement fixes.
  • Keep work areas safe, clean, and organized; communicate clearly across shifts.
  • Support initiatives that drive cost savings, quality gains, and productivity improvements; share technical know‑how with teammates.
Physical expectations
  • Standing, walking, lifting, and bending during an 8‑hour shift.
  • Lift up to 40 lbs with good manual dexterity.
About the company

ISO 9001:2015 certified, employee‑owned, and operating since the 1950s—this manufacturer is known for quality and on‑time delivery, serving diverse OEM markets. Big enough to deliver, small enough to care.
